Clay Pavers Installation in Boston, MA
Clay pavers installation services involve laying durable, interlocking brick units that are often used for driveways, walkways, patios, and outdoor entertainment areas. These pavers are available in a variety of shapes, colors, and patterns, allowing property owners to customize the look of their outdoor spaces. The installation process typically includes preparing the base, ensuring proper drainage, and carefully placing each paver to create a stable, long-lasting surface that enhances curb appeal and functionality.
Homeowners interested in clay pavers often want to understand the scope of the project, including the size of the area to be paved, the type of pattern or design desired, and the maintenance requirements. It’s also common to inquire about the durability of clay pavers in local weather conditions and how they can complement existing landscape features. Proper planning and understanding of these factors can help property owners make informed decisions about their outdoor paving projects.

Clay Pavers Installation Questions
What surfaces are suitable for clay paver installation? Clay pavers work well on driveways, walkways, patios, and garden paths with stable, prepared bases.
How long does a typical clay paver project take? Project durations depend on size and complexity, but installations generally progress efficiently for residential areas.
Are clay pavers suitable for high-traffic areas? Yes, clay pavers are durable and can withstand frequent use in areas like driveways and walkways.
What should property owners know before installing clay pavers? Proper base preparation and joint filling are essential for longevity and appearance of the paved surface.
